Omar Barghouti is an independent Palestinian researcher, commentator and human rights activist. He is a founding member of the Palestinian Civil Society Boycott, Divestment and Sanctions (BDS) campaign against Israel. He holds a bachelor’s and master’s degrees in electrical engineering from Columbia University, NY, and a master's degree in philosophy (ethics) from Tel Aviv University. His book, BDS: The Global Struggle for Palestinian Rights, is published by Haymarket (2011).
